Caution / Notice / Hint
NOTE:
- Before troubleshooting, make sure that the "Kick Sensor Function" customize setting is set to "ON" (The default is "ON").
- The power back door system uses the CAN communication system. Inspect the communication function by following How to Proceed with Troubleshooting. Troubleshoot the power back door system after confirming that the CAN communication system is functioning properly.
Refer to HOW TO PROCEED WITH TROUBLESHOOTING [12/2019 - 11/2023]
- The power back door system uses the LIN communication system. Inspect the communication function by following How to Proceed with Troubleshooting. Troubleshoot the power back door system after confirming that the LIN communication system is functioning properly.
Refer to HOW TO PROCEED WITH TROUBLESHOOTING [12/2019 - 11/2023]
- Check the smart key system (for Entry Function) first before troubleshooting the power back door system.
Refer to HOW TO PROCEED WITH TROUBLESHOOTING [12/2019 - 11/2023]
- Before troubleshooting, be sure to read Precautions for Hands Free Power Back Door.
Refer to PRECAUTION [12/2019 - 10/2022] , or refer to PRECAUTION [10/2022 - 11/2023]
- If the multiplex network door ECU has been removed and installed or replaced, or if any of the connectors have been disconnected, initialize the power back door system.
Refer to INITIALIZATION [12/2019 - 11/2023]
- After performing work, using the GTS, read the Data List item "Kick Sensor Connection" and check that the kick door control sensor is connected.
- Inspect the fuses for circuits related to this system before performing the following procedure.
